Mon, Jul 20It applies to any image you upload here, as per TOS. If you are a member of facebook or myspace or twitter, or probably just about anywhere you are allowed to upload images, they also have similar TOS.
Renderhub TOS
5.3 Permission to Use Your Content. By posting Your Content, you grant RenderHub a non-exclusive, worldwide, royalty-free, irrevocable, sub-licensable, perpetual license to use, display, edit, modify, reproduce, distribute, store, and prepare derivative works of Your Content. This allows us to provide the Services and to promote RenderHub, your RenderHub store, or the Services in general, in any formats and through any channels, including across any RenderHub Services, our partners, or third-party website or advertising medium. You agree not to assert any moral rights or rights of publicity against us for using Your Content. You also recognize our legitimate interest in using it, in accordance with the scope of this license, to the extent Your Content contains any personal information.
Facebook TOS
2. Permission to use content you create and share: Specifically, when you share, post, or upload content that is covered by intellectual property rights on or in connection with our Products, you grant us a non-exclusive, transferable, sub-licensable, royalty-free, and worldwide license to host, use, distribute, modify, run, copy, publicly perform or display, translate, and create derivative works of your content (consistent with your and settings). This means, for example, that if you share a photo on Facebook, you give us permission to store, copy, and share it with others (again, consistent with your settings) such as Meta Products or service providers that support those products and services. This license will end when your content is deleted from our systems.
If they don't have such a section in their TOS, the lawyer they hired to write their TOS was not very good lol. These TOS are always written with as much skew toward the one providing the service as legally possible.

That is correct. Contest entries are handled differently from regular gallery submissions. Once a contest has concluded, entries cannot be edited or deleted.
This policy exists to protect the integrity of our contests for all participants.
1. We cannot have participants changing their submissions after judging has begun.
2. We cannot have winning entries disappearing after the contest has ended.
In your case, I see that you were selected as an Honorable Mention in two contests, and your images are part of those contest results:
https://www.renderhub.com/3d-contests/horrific-render-contest-4
https://www.renderhub.com/3d-contests/lore-of-the-dragon-render-contest
You are also correct when you say that those images are your property. RenderHub makes no claim otherwise.
As stated in the RenderHub Terms of Use:
"...You retain any copyright that you have in Your Content..."
At the same time, the Terms of Use also state that, by submitting content, you grant RenderHub:
"...a non-exclusive, worldwide, royalty-free, irrevocable, sub-licensable, perpetual license to use, display, edit, modify, reproduce, distribute, store, and prepare derivative works of Your Content..."
These two statements are not in conflict. You retain ownership of your work, while granting RenderHub the license necessary to display it.
https://www.renderhub.com/info/terms-of-use#p05
